Propagation Methods For Cloning Blackberries

Propagation methods for cloning blackberries include tip layering, division, and stem cuttings. Tip layering involves bending a healthy blackberry cane to the ground and burying a portion of it in soil. After some time, the buried section will develop roots, allowing you to separate it from the parent plant and grow it independently.

Division is another effective propagation method where you carefully divide the root ball of a mature blackberry plant into sections, ensuring each section has roots and shoots. These divided sections can then be replanted to establish new blackberry plants. Stem cuttings are also commonly used for cloning blackberries. Select healthy, disease-free stems and cut them into sections with at least one or two leaf nodes. Plant the cuttings in a well-draining soil mix and keep them consistently moist until roots develop.

Creating The Optimal Growing Environment For Cloned Blackberries

To create the optimal growing environment for cloned blackberries, it is essential to start with selecting a suitable location. Blackberries thrive in full sun, so choose a spot in your garden that receives at least 6-8 hours of sunlight daily. The soil should be well-draining, rich in organic matter, and slightly acidic with a pH between 5.5 and 6.5.

Next, provide adequate support for the blackberry canes to grow and climb. Install a trellis system or use stakes and wires to keep the plants upright and encourage good air circulation. Proper airflow helps prevent diseases and ensures even ripening of the fruits.

Furthermore, regular watering is crucial for the growth and development of cloned blackberries. Provide consistent moisture, especially during the fruiting season, to prevent the fruit from becoming dry and shriveled. Mulching around the plants can help retain soil moisture, suppress weeds, and regulate soil temperature. Disease And Pest Management In Cloned Blackberry Orchards

When it comes to disease and pest management in cloned blackberry orchards, vigilance and proactive measures are key to maintaining a healthy and productive crop. Common diseases that can affect blackberries include anthracnose, cane and leaf rust, and powdery mildew. Regularly inspecting plants for any signs of disease such as discoloration, lesions, or wilting can help in early detection and treatment.

Implementing cultural practices like proper spacing between plants to improve air circulation, mulching to prevent soil-borne diseases, and pruning to remove infected areas can aid in disease prevention. Additionally, applying fungicides or other natural remedies at the recommended intervals can help control the spread of diseases. It is important to follow integrated pest management strategies to tackle common pests like aphids, spider mites, and Japanese beetles which can damage blackberry plants. Using insecticidal soaps, neem oil, or introducing beneficial insects can help keep pest populations in check while minimizing the use of harsh chemicals. Troubleshooting Common Issues When Cloning Wild Blackberries

When cloning wild blackberries, gardeners may encounter common issues that can hinder the success of the propagation process. One frequent problem is the development of mold or fungus on the cutting or in the propagation medium. This can be addressed by ensuring proper air circulation around the cuttings and using a well-draining rooting medium to prevent excessive moisture buildup.

Another issue that may arise is the failure of the cutting to root or show signs of growth. In such cases, it is essential to check the health and vigor of the parent plant from which the cutting was taken. Using hormone rooting powders or gels can also help stimulate root development in more challenging cuttings. Additionally, maintaining consistent moisture levels and providing adequate warmth and light can promote successful rooting and growth.

Furthermore, pests such as aphids or spider mites can infest the cuttings, causing damage and stunting growth. Regularly inspecting the cuttings for any signs of pest infestation and promptly addressing the issue with organic pest control methods can prevent further damage.
